WATCH: Health workers remembered at Bertha Gxowa Hospital
At the service, emotional health care workers and family members of the late and retired workers gathered to pay their respects.
The year 2020 has been a long year and many have lost their loved ones.
Some of the lives lost were those of the brave frontline workers at Bertha Gxowa Hospital (BGH).
On December 9, the hospital held a service of remembrance for the workers they lost in 2020.
Some of the workers’ deaths were not a result of Covid-19 but from illnesses.

Lehlohonolo Moleli, the hospital’s bereavement committee chairperson, said the day was a special occasion for the staff and families.
“We lost staff members during a hard time when we as colleagues couldn’t even attend the funerals. The service was our way of bidding them farewell.”
Former CEO of BGH Christina Mndaweni attended to encourage health workers who are still on the frontline and to celebrate the lives of the workers who died.
Gone but never forgotten:
Nombulelo Mathuthu
Qinisela Khetsi
Sphamandla Xulu
Sophie Makhubela
Jabulile Mdluli
Lebohang Tsiane
Rachel August.
